SUBJECT:

POSSIBLE OVEREXPOSURE OF A RADIOGRAPHER'S ASSISTANT ON OFF-SHORE WELL PLATFORM A possible overexposure of radiographer's assistant working on a well platform, approximately 60 miles off-shore in the Gulf of Mexico, was reported on August 24, 1978.

The possible overexposure occurred on m

August 22, 1978, during a source disconnect problem of a 92-curie, iridium-192 radiography source.

The extent of the exposure is unknown at this time.

Film badges are

N currently being processed. The State of Louisiana is gathering preliminary information. The Region IV office of Inspection and Enforcement will conduct an investigation.

There has been no press coverage.

The Headquarters Office of Inspection and Enforcement (Washington, D.C.)

received notification of the event from State Agreements Programs, OSP, by telephone on August 24, 1978.
